Feel free to swap out any of the veggies used in this recipe for what you have on hand. Just take into consideration the order in which they should be added—leafy greens should always go in last, tomatoes shouldn’t be cooked for too long and there are different recommendations for optimal nutrition absorption of many different veggies. INGREDIENTS: 1 Tbsp PRIMALFAT® Coconut Ghee ½ cup onions chopped 2 large carrots chopped 3 large Swiss chard leaves INSTRUCTIONS: 1) Heat a skillet to medium heat. 2) Place PRIMALFAT® ghee in pan. 3) Add in chopped carrots and onions and let cook. 4) Remove stems from Swiss chard, chop stems (bright red). 5) Throw in stems with onions and carrots place lid on pan, stirring occasionally. 6) Roughly cut greens of Swiss chard and add in when veggies are nearly fork-tender. 7) Sprinkle with salt, add a bit more ghee to taste, and you’re done! Prep Time: 5 minutes Cook Time: 10 minutes Serves: 1-2
